Totally Implantable Venous Access Devices (TIVADs), commonly known as implantable ports or port-a-caths, are sophisticated medical devices that are surgically placed beneath the skin to provide reliable, long-term access to the venous system. A TIVAD consists of a small, sealed reservoir (the port) connected to a catheter that is threaded into a large central vein, typically the superior vena cava. This design allows for repeated administration of medications, such as chemotherapy agents or long-term antibiotics, and nutritional support, while significantly reducing the risk of infection and complications associated with external catheters. Because the entire system is implanted, patients can maintain normal daily activities, including bathing and swimming, leading to a substantially improved quality of life during extended treatment regimens.
These devices are predominantly utilized in hospital and oncology settings, with leading global manufacturers including BD, AngioDynamics, ICU Medical, and B. Braun. Their established safety profile and clinical efficacy have made them a standard of care for patients undergoing prolonged intravenous treatment.

The escalating prevalence of cancer worldwide is a fundamental driver for the TIVADs market. The World Health Organization (WHO) reports that cancer cases are projected to rise by over 60% by 2040, directly increasing the number of patients requiring chemotherapy. TIVADs are the preferred access method for many chemotherapeutic regimens because they protect peripheral veins from sclerosing drugs and minimize the risk of extravasation. Furthermore, the shift toward outpatient chemotherapy and home-based care models has amplified the need for reliable, low-maintenance venous access solutions that TIVADs provide.
